emerge without strip

This entry was posted by on Wednesday, 22 June, 2005
>Gentoo Linux で emerge 経由でインストールすると、自動的にすべてのバイナリ(含ライブラリ)を strip してしまうので、デバッグ情報が失われてしまう。なので、おかしなことが起きたとしても、バックトレース情報なんかを取り出せない。 > >この strip の使用を抑制するには、 /etc/make.conf の FEATURES に nostrip を足せばオーケーらしい。 > >また、 make.conf で指定される値は、基本的には環境変数で同名の値をチェックし、定義されていればそちらが優先されるから、特定のソフトウェアでのみ strip させたくなければ、 > >FEATURES='nostrip' emerge fugahoge > >とかすればいい道理だ。ふぅむ。 > >前々から「できないのかな」と思っていたのだが、 make.conf に書く、という発想が何故か頭になかったので知らなかったよ。 emerge のオプションをいろいろ探してしまった。 >

Comments are closed.